Allendale, Michigan - The men's track and field team kicked off their 2023 today at the Bob Eubanks Open at Grand Valley State. They had a number of impressive performances as they begin the road to indoor nationals.
The Saints had multiple athletes in the 60 meter dash, but
Nate White and
Yussuf Abdullahi were able to qualify for the finals. White finished fifth with a time of 7.10 while Abdullahi took seventh with a time of 7.17. Continuing with the sprints,
Nathan Iacona was AQ's top finisher in the 200-meter dash. He finished with a time of 22.59 to place fifth overall.
Then in the 60 Hurdles,
Jake Van Tassell qualified for finals and finished fifth with a time of 8.65.
In the 600 Meter Run,
Caleb Hodgkinson was the Saints top finisher placing second with a time of 1:20.
Will Westveer and
Will Finch were right behind him with a time of 1:21.
Zander Masten and
Liam Kelly also competed in the event.
In the mile,
Ben Hardy finished with a new personal record of 4:15. He placed third overall in the event.
Rob Lohr and
Matthew Schieber were shortly behind him with times of 4:18 and 4:20.

In the high jump,
Jacob Dawson and
Casey Mathieu tied for fourth with a final height of 1.78 meters, while
Jacob Merryfield finished sixth with a time of 1.73 meters.
Finally in the men's shot put,
Ethan Morgan was the highest finisher for AQ placing third overall with a throw of 11.17 meters. He was followed closely by
Thomas Bearden (10.95 meters) and
Brendan Madej (10.71 meters)
The men will have their home opener next week Friday at the John Flaminio Classic. The meet is scheduled to begin at 5:00 PM, Friday evening.
